Daring Soul — A Poem of Repentance
It is by reacquainting with your unapologetic self, you discover your pearl

Conflicted, distorted — afflicted My mind running rampant Grace — I wonder where you veered; It took a minute For me to realize that you had been There all along, tending To my unapologetic soul
Keenly urging me To embrace the richness at hand, Graciously lifting me From the grasps of resent, Gently nudging me To reorient to the glorious present
Only then was I going to bloom The planted seeds germinating Rather than acquiescing to the doom Of regret, reliving The ghosts of my lingering past
